摘要
本文采用HRP逆行追踪与顺行演变结合法,在电镜下对猫三叉直系终末与丘脑皮质投射神经元之间的突触联系型式进行了研究。结果证明,在猫丘脑腹后内侧核内,三叉丘系终末可以形成轴一树、轴一体等单突触联系。在该核内还可见到许多汇聚型突触复合体,其中央树突周围围绕有许多轴突终末或突触前树突。本文认为猫丘脑腹后内侧核内的这种汇聚型突触复台体是不同来源、不同性质的神经冲动通过不同传入途径汇聚于同一神经元的形态学基础。
The synaptic relationships between the trigeminothalamic terminals and thalamocortical relay neurons were investigated in the ventroposteromedial thalamic nucleus of the cat. A double anterograde degener ating combined with HRP retrograde tracing electron microscopical method was used in the present study. The results showed that in the ventroposteromedial thalamic nucleus of the cat, the trigeminothalamic terminals can monosynaptically contact with thalamocortical relay neurons. Numerous convergent synaptic complexes were found in the ventroposteromedial thalamic nucleus, in which a central dendrite was surrounded by axon terminals or presynaptic dendrites. These synaptic complexes are thought to be the structural basis for the convergence of information from different sources.
